HAPPY ANNIVERSARY WITCHES! Somehow, it's officially been one year of Witching Hour and these pretend cousins want to thank you for being here with some more yapping. So, how's Loz's meditation challenge going? What about the run club she's joined? Why does dinner time coming around so quickly and what's worse - food shopping and cooking, or thinking about food shopping and cooking? Plus, when in a job interview should you discuss flexible working arrangements? We discuss all this and then some in our 52nd episode of Witching Hour.
